About Shi Chen

Shi Chen is a scholar working on Geophysics, Geology and Oceanography, having authored 70 papers that have together received 545 indexed citations. Recurring topics across this work include earthquake and tectonic studies (29 papers), Seismic Imaging and Inversion Techniques (16 papers) and Geophysical and Geoelectrical Methods (15 papers). The work is most often cited by research in Geophysics (236 citations), Geochemistry and Petrology (57 citations) and Soil Science (94 citations). Shi Chen has collaborated with scholars based in China, Japan and United States. Frequent co-authors include Weimin Xu, Longchi Chen, Weidong Zhang, Hailong Li, Qingpeng Yang, Xuechao Zhao, Qingkui Wang, Jiancang Zhuang, Jinfeng Sun and Yue‐Heng Yang. Their work appears in journals such as SHILAP Revista de lepidopterología, Water Resources Research and Geophysical Research Letters.
